Andrew Furlong, RIP

It is with great sadness that we had to say our final goodbyes to Andrew in January this year. Andrew joined our group in 2005 and since then had been a dedicated member. He was always the person who remembered when and where we were meeting and who was the next facilitator. He was also treasurer for the group for many years.  

His writing spanned many forms including a novel set in Zimbabwe (where he lived for many years), philosophical essays and lots of short pieces of fiction. Andrew showed great bravery and commitment to the group in recent years by always attending on zoom during the pandemic or in person when restrictions were lifted, despite his debilitating and progressive illness. We will miss his kindness, efficiency and sense of humour and our group feels less without him. May he rest in peace.
